House of spices is an Indian grocery store in Fort Myers that offer variety of spices, herbs, beans, snacks, rice, flour and frozen food at this location. The store is conveniently located off I-75 off Colonial Blvd. There is two or three display case of various produce. The store is clean and well organized. This is my visit and have a crave for some garlic naan! As I examined about more than a dozen of naans available, I realized I still have a package from Trade Joe's. No question about this, there are more selection here than Trade Joe's! When I saw that Parle-G Gold cookies, I picked up three small packages for snack or go with my coffee or tea. In fact, you can dip the biscuit in hot tea! May be that vanilla and crunchiness, this is one of my favorite cookies. Also pick a frozen Chicken Vindaloo and Kofta Curry. I'm not familiar with the brands so I pick up only one each for a sample taste test! The price is reasonable here and above all the staff is friendly and helpful! Definitely will be back!

Brazmarket is known to offer a variety of Brazilian and Latin food products in Fort Myers. It is…read morelocated in a non-descriptive plaza by Metro Parkway and Winkler, but its colorful signs and plants make a spot you cannot missed. Especially that Black and White Cow bench in front of the store! On a week night, after our dinner at Café Brazil, we walked over and explored this grocery store. It is modest in size but with the next-door Brazilian bakery, it offers rows and rows of items you may need for your churrasco or delicious snacks for your sweet treats. There is a small fresh produce section as well as a wine section where you can find some of hard-to-get ingredients. In the back, you can find selection of meats like Picanha (rump cap), Alcatra (top sirloin), Fraldinha (flank), and including Brazilian sausages suitable for grilling. By the front counter, you can international money transfer. The staff is friendly and attentive. Aisles are clean and well organized. We picked up a bottle of red wine and piece of cake, bolo de leite ninho c/Nutella or Nido Cake with Nutella. This is a great place to explore Brazilian food culture!
